What Will Happen to My Bose SoundTouch Streaming Speakers (Models 10, 20, and 30)?
As Bose prepares to discontinue the SoundTouch music streaming platform on February 18, 2026 , many owners of the popular SoundTouch 10, 20, and 30 speakers are asking what this change means — and what options they have moving forward. What Will Happen to My Bose Lifestyle Home Theater System with SoundTouch?
As part of Bose’s announcement regarding the end of the SoundTouch music streaming platform effective February 18, 2026 , many Bose Lifestyle system owners have asked what this means for their home theater setup — especially those that include SoundTouch streaming capability. Here’s what you can expect: 🔹 What Will Stop Working On February 18, 2026, the SoundTouch app and streaming functions will no longer operate .
